AWS Security Transformation

From 45% to 92% compliance in 8 months

111+
Vulnerabilities remediated
45β†’92%
Compliance score
70%
Faster remediation
0
Security incidents

Overview

Engaged to lead an enterprise security transformation for a large-scale AWS environment, the project required addressing 111+ critical findings across 23 services while maintaining zero downtime and 99.9% service availability throughout.


The Problem

The organization had a 45% compliance score against CIS AWS Foundations Benchmark with over 111 open security findings spanning IAM misconfigurations, unencrypted data at rest, overly permissive security groups, missing logging, and lack of continuous monitoring. Manual remediation attempts were slow, inconsistent, and produced regressions.


The Solution

I architected a phased remediation program with Python/Boto3 automation scripts for systematic hardening, KMS encryption rollout across 89 SNS topics, RDS, EFS, and CloudTrail, IAM restructuring with least-privilege policies and MFA enforcement, Security Group and NACL reviews, and a centralized Security Hub dashboard for ongoing tracking. Each change was validated with Burp Suite and rolled out in maintenance windows to avoid disruption.


The Results

Compliance score improved from 45% to 92% in 8 months. Remediation velocity increased by 70% due to automation. Zero security incidents occurred during the process. The organization now has continuous compliance monitoring with automated drift detection and an incident response playbook in place.


Key Takeaways

  • β†’Automation is the only way to remediate at scale without regressions β€” manual tickets don't hold up across 23 services
  • β†’Phased rollouts with rollback plans are non-negotiable in production environments with strict uptime requirements
  • β†’Security Hub as a single pane of glass dramatically accelerates stakeholder communication and prioritization
  • β†’KMS encryption and IAM hardening yield the highest compliance impact for the effort invested

Tools & Technologies

AWS GuardDutyAWS Security HubIAMKMSPythonBoto3LambdaCloudWatchBurp SuiteModSecurityVPC Flow Logs